    What are the differences between Quality Assurance and Quality Control ?



    Quality Assurance:

    - QA is process related.

    - QA focusses on building the quality product.

    - QA is preventing defects.

    - QA is process oriented.

    - QA for entire life cycle.


    Quality Control:

    - QC is actual testing of the software.

    - QC focusses on testing for the quality product.

    - QC is detecting defects.

    - QC is product oriented.

    - QC for testing part in SDLC.
